Generally, eating lychees during the menstrual period does not interfere with the body's detoxification functions, but moderation is advised. Detailed explanation is as follows:

Lychee is a common fruit rich in vitamin C, carbohydrates, minerals, and other nutrients, which can provide energy and nutrition for women during their menstrual period. From a physiological perspective, menstruation is a normal part of the female cycle, primarily caused by the periodic shedding of the uterine lining resulting in bleeding. It is not a so-called detoxification process, so the idea that lychees might interfere with detoxification is unfounded. Moderate consumption of lychees can provide nutritional support to the body and generally does not cause adverse effects on the menstrual cycle or overall physical condition. However, excessive consumption may lead to blood sugar fluctuations due to excessive sugar intake, potentially increasing gastrointestinal burden and causing discomfort such as bloating.

Lychees are considered warm in nature; excessive consumption during the menstrual period may cause a feeling of internal heat. In daily life, women should maintain a balanced diet during their menstrual period and consume fruits like lychees in moderation. They should also ensure adequate rest and maintain healthy lifestyle habits to support normal bodily functions.
